aboutsummaryrefslogtreecommitdiff
path: root/src/parser.hpp
diff options
context:
space:
mode:
authorgingerBill <bill@gingerbill.org>2019-11-17 10:30:37 -0800
committergingerBill <bill@gingerbill.org>2019-11-17 10:30:37 -0800
commitd22e5b697db24e943d2500e69cc98acda63434e3 (patch)
tree4550d2c67922cfe3473d9b2f2619ca8a828728de /src/parser.hpp
parent301ee664e9f10bb47993b9ccf395628606052a64 (diff)
Add new #soa and #vector syntax
Diffstat (limited to 'src/parser.hpp')
-rw-r--r--src/parser.hpp2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/parser.hpp b/src/parser.hpp
index 288c944d8..dfcf8b60e 100644
--- a/src/parser.hpp
+++ b/src/parser.hpp
@@ -489,10 +489,12 @@ AST_KIND(_TypeBegin, "", bool) \
Token token; \
Ast *count; \
Ast *elem; \
+ Ast *tag; \
}) \
AST_KIND(DynamicArrayType, "dynamic array type", struct { \
Token token; \
Ast *elem; \
+ Ast *tag; \
}) \
AST_KIND(StructType, "struct type", struct { \
Token token; \